Event details

The Beachy Head Marathon Weekend is a multi-distance running event organised by Beachy Head Marathon. It takes place in late October 2026, with event dates on 24 and 25 October 2026. The start and finish area is at Bede's Prep School, BN20 7XL, in Great Britain. The event is presented as an offline, in-person weekend of races. Distances and entry

  • Beachy Head Ultra - £74.99; entrants must be 18 or over.
  • Beachy Head Marathon - £59.99; entrants must be 18 or over.
  • Beachy Head Half Marathon - £44.99; entrants must be 17 or over.
  • Beachy Head 10k - £29.99; entrants must be 15 or over.

Entry fees for the weekend range from £29.99 to £74.99.

Participant feedback and course notes

Participant feedback highlights strong volunteer support, clear signposting and marshals along the route. Aid stations are reported to be stocked with water and snacks. The course is described as a trail route with notable hills and coastal scenery, including views of the Seven Sisters and a lighthouse.
